Forklift Operator Jobs in Kentucky
A Forklift Operator plays a crucial role in the logistics industry, ensuring the efficient management of goods in warehouses and distribution centers. Their primary responsibilities include loading and unloading cargo, moving goods stored on pallets or in crates around the storage facility, stacking goods in the correct storage bays, and following inventory control instructions. They also check loads for accuracy and damages, ensuring that the correct products are delivered to the right location. To ensure safety, forklift operators are required to perform regular machine checks and adhere to safety regulations.
Important skills for a Forklift Operator include good hand-eye coordination, physical fitness, attention to detail, and the ability to adhere to safety guidelines. As the work involves lifting heavy goods and operating machinery, forklift operators must be comfortable with physical work and have a high level of mechanical aptitude. They should also have a good understanding of warehouse processes and inventory control. Certifications in forklift operation are critical, with OSHA (Occupational Safety & Health Administration) forklift certification being a common requirement. Prior to becoming a Forklift Operator, a person may have roles such as a Warehouse Associate, Delivery Driver, or Material Handler.
